series keeps getting better

A rich and textured novel set in 11th century Japan reveals layers of society in a period not much known by Westerners. Sugawara Akitada, a minor government official with a penchant for finding truth is sent to a far northern province to analyze accounts and serve as goveror. He immediately finds himself surrounded by intrigue and, with bodies piling up in his makeshift morgue, there plenty of immediate problems to solve. Rebelling warlords, secretive outcasts, and the sexual shenanagans of ordinary folk are almost too much for one man to manage, but Akitada threads his way through the morass and unravels the tangled mysteries. A fine read, and terrific listen!
